Wilbur Gunter, 88, of Bradfordsville, Ky., died Monday, Feb. 16, 1980, at the Taylor County Hospital. He was a native of Marion County. Gunter was a retired farmer and a member of the Tallow Creek Methodist Church. Survivors include: one son, John Gunter of Bradfordsville, Ky.; four daughters, Nellie Southwood of Indianapolis, Ind., Susie Gunter of Campbellsville, Christine Gunter of Indianapolis, and Helena Atwood of Elkhorn, Ky. Seventeen grandchildren and forty-two great-grandchildren also survive. Two sons, Willie and Alvis Gunter and one daughter, Mary Lee Gilpin preceded Gunter in death. Funeral services were held at the Lyon Funeral Home Wednesday, Feb. 18 at 2 p.m. The Rev. B. C. Gillispie officiated. Interment followed in the Old Liberty Cemetery. Serving as pallbearers were Milford Lowe, Richard Gribbons, Jackson Gribbins, Roby Lowe, Thomas Gribbins, and Edwin Stamp. ~Obituaries of Taylor County, Kentucky, Volume II, compiled by Eunice Montgomery Wright, p. 34
